Job description

Tubi's Creative Studio is looking for an Associate Creative Director to lead creative across a diverse and high-visibility range of work—including integrated consumer campaigns for high-profile sporting events, on‑air and broadcast promos, event and sales sizzles, product feature videos, and B2B ad sponsorship creative. This is a senior IC role for a strategic, collaborative creative leader who can sell an idea as compellingly as they can oversee its execution.

You’ll help shape work that earns attention, sparks conversation, and reinforces Tubi as one of the most culturally relevant entertainment brands.

You’ll report to the Sr. Creative Director and work closely with art directors, motion designers, designers, copywriters, editors, and cross‑functional partners across Marketing, Sales, Content, and Product.

This is a hybrid role based out of our Los Angeles office. You must be willing to travel to our Los Angeles office three days a week.

What You’ll Do
  • Drive creative strategy, brief writing, and concepting across consumer campaigns, on‑air/broadcast promos, event sizzles, product explainers, and B2B ad/sponsorship creative
  • Oversee static digital design across B2B and B2C creative—ensuring consistency, craft, and on‑brand execution across all formats and placements
  • Presents unfinished ideas comfortably, facilitates creative discussions, and influences senior stakeholders through strong storytelling and creative rationale.
  • Shape motion graphics and animation deliverables by providing clear creative direction and notes on pacing, visual style, and brand alignment.
  • Direct B2B sponsorship creative from brief through delivery, ensuring work is strategically sound and on‑brand.
  • Partner with Producers and Creative Operations to manage timelines, prioritize workload, and maintain quality across a high volume of concurrent projects.
  • Show up as a genuine collaborator and team player—contributing to a creative culture built on trust, generosity, and shared ownership.
  • Collaborate with Marketing, Sales, Content, Product, and other XFN teams to ensure creative is integrated, strategic, and effective.
  • Drive AI adoption across creative workflows—identifying and implementing tools that elevate the team’s speed, quality, and creative thinking. Stay ahead of trends in brand, broadcast, digital advertising, social, and motion to continuously raise the creative bar.
Your Background
  • 7+ years of creative experience building culturally resonant work for consumer entertainment, streaming, media, gaming, or creator platforms, or at a leading creative agency recognized for breakthrough, earned‑media campaigns.
  • Proven experience leading creative that has been produced for broadcast or other mass‑reach consumer channels.
  • Exceptional creative strategist—able to translate business objectives into compelling creative territories and present them in a way that lands.
  • A natural presenter and storyteller who can hold a room, build enthusiasm, and communicate the why behind every creative decision.
  • Strong concepting and strategic thinking across both B2C and B2B creative contexts.
  • Demonstrated ability to lead and give sharp notes on design, animation, editorial, and copywriting.
  • Demonstrated ability to recognize great creative, raise the quality of work through thoughtful feedback, and uphold a consistently high creative bar.
  • A collaborative team player who elevates the people around them and thrives in a fast‑moving, cross‑functional environment.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ication—comfortable presenting to executives and senior stakeholders.
  • Highly organized with strong prioritization skills; able to manage a wide variety of projects simultaneously.
  • Working knowledge of standard Adobe Creative Suite programs and Figma, with the ability to communicate effectively with creatives using appropriate creative terminology.
  • A genuine AI champion—fluent in AI‑powered creative tools and actively drives their use across the team; constantly exploring how AI can accelerate ideation, improve workflows, and push creative output further.
  • Passion for brand storytelling, cultural relevance, and creative craft.
  • Plus: Experience developing creative for sports, live events, sponsorships, or major tentpole moments.

About Tubi

Boldly built for every fandom, Tubi is a free streaming service that entertains over 100 million monthly active users. Tubi offers the world’s largest collection of Hollywood movies and TV shows, thousands of creator‑led stories and hundreds of Tubi Originals made for the most passionate fans. Headquartered in San Francisco and founded in 2014, Tubi is part of Tubi Media Group, a division of Fox Corporation.
